Historique d'iceScrum

Une nouvelle version d'iceScrum va bientôt être diffusée, avec une pré-release en août. L'équipe actuelle, portée par iceScrum Technologies, a réécrit toute l'application à l'occasion du changement sur la plateforme de développement agile Grails.

Je profite de ce changement majeur pour revenir sur l'histoire d'iceScrum.

Lire la suite...

Mes relecteurs

Si mon livre a de bonnes critiques de la part de ses lecteurs, c'est en grande partie à mes relecteurs que je le dois.

Lire la suite...

Culture d'entreprise

Ouvrir la boîte noire.

Lire la suite...

Gestion de projet agile

J'ai reçu il y a quelques jours la 3ème édition du livre de Véronique Messager sur la gestion de projet agile.

Lire la suite...

Combattant du tableau blanc

Logo Witheboard warrior

Lire la suite...

Le scrum quotidien

Le scrum (ou mêlée) est une pratique très représentative de Scrum.

Lire la suite...

Le calendrier visuel, un outil de suivi très agile

Ce billet est l'œuvre d'un blogueur invité, Bruno Sbille.

Lire la suite...

Le canal du Midi est bien agile

Je suis allé vérifier sur place.

Lire la suite...

Le Super Product Owner

Le responsable d'un groupe de Product Owners

Lire la suite...

Premier mai

Fête du travail

Lire la suite...

Scrum structure les équipes

Product Owner et Backlog sont les mamelles d'une équipe.

Lire la suite...

Fléchettes

Souvenirs, souvenirs.

Lire la suite...

Rencontre de praticiens Scrum à Paris

Un soir d'hiver, rue des Vinaigriers...

Lire la suite...

Scrum à l'Université Paul Sabatier

6 projets (sur 6) ont choisi Scrum

Lire la suite...

Répétitions pour les ateliers

J-2 pour la conférence Agile Tour de Toulouse !

Lire la suite...

Pratiques d'équipe française

Ces derniers mois, la région Rhône-Alpes paraît avoir décollé sur l'agilité.
Un club d'agilistes s'est créé. Des blogueurs y apparaissent, comme Alex. Les étapes de l'Agile tour de Valence et Grenoble affichent déjà complet.

Des retours d'expérience y sont publiés, comme celui d'Emmanuel Chenu qui raconte les pratiques mises en place pour faciliter la communication dans son équipe.
L'article qu'il publie est plutôt bluffant quand on sait que cette équipe développe des logiciels temps-réel critiques embarqués pour l'avionique(ce que j'ai fait pendant plusieurs années dans ma vie de développeur).
Les pratiques sont illustrées avec des photos. Elles sont nombreuses : à côté des classiques, il y a en de beaucoup moins connues comme le niko-niko et le gizmo.
Un autre point intéressant est que l'équipe ne s'est pas contentée de suivre une méthode : les pratiques présentées viennent de Scrum, XP et Lean.

Bonjour équipe !

Après avoir entendu Rachel, c'est la salutation que je vais adopter pour commencer une réunion. Ca fait plus Scrum que bonjour à tous.
Je commence ce matin. Bonjour équipe !

Planification de l'itération

Bien avant de passer à Scrum, je faisais du processus itératif. J'ai encadré de nombreux projets qui appliquaient un processus itératif, genre RUP. Comme dans Scrum, il y avait une planification à 2 niveaux : plan grosses mailles pour le projet et plan détaillé pour l'itération. Le concept est le même, mais la façon de préparer le plan diffère, essentiellement sur 2 aspects :

  • le timing
  • la responsabilité

Côté timing, avec Scrum c'est simple : le plan de l'itération n se fait au début de l'itération n lors de la réunion prévue pour ça. Avec un processus plus axé sur le contrôle par la hiérarchie, le plan d'itération doit suivre un workflow de validation. Cela se passait à peu près comme ça, dans l'avant Scrum :

  • quelques jours avant la fin de l'itération n, le chef de projet prépare le plan de l'itération n+1,
  • lors de la revue de l'itération n, le plan de l'itération n+1 fait partie des livrables présentés au management,
  • compte tenu des retours faits lors de la revue, le chef de projet ajuste le plan.

Il fallait aussi prendre en compte les travaux effectués entre la date de la revue n et le début de l'itération n+1 (il pouvait s'écouler quelques jours)

Côté responsabilité, la planification est clairement l'affaire de l'équipe avec Scrum. Avant, le plan d'itération était de la responsabilité du chef de projet même s'il était dit explicitement dans le RUP que :

  • le chef de projet travaille en collaboration avec l'architecte pour définir le contenu de l'itération,
  • le plan d'itération doit être évalué en interne avant d'être présenté à une revue. Chaque membre de l'équipe doit adhérer aux critères d'évaluation et être d'accord sur le planning proposé.

La pratique Scrum d'une équipe autonome et responsabilisée rend caducs ces aller-retours entre le chef de projet, les membres de l'équipe et le management.

Compter les heures, c'est mal

Suite du débat...

Mon point de vue : trouver de l'intérêt dans le comptage des heures, c'est probablement le symptôme d'une mauvaise application de Scrum.

Lire la suite...

Spécialistes ou généralistes ?

Les équipes agiles sont plus efficaces avec des généralistes ou des spécialistes qui se généralisent

Lire la suite...

- page 1 de 3